Embrace the Flavors of Rajasthani Cuisine
No guide to Udaipur’s dining scene would be complete without a deep dive into its local cuisine. Rajasthani food is rich, bold, and unapologetically flavorful. Expect to taste dishes that celebrate spices, ghee, and centuries of tradition.
One dish that no visitor should miss is the classic laal maas—a fiery red mutton curry known for its bold use of chili and spices. For vegetarians, gatte ki sabzi and ker sangri are must-try dishes that highlight the region’s resourceful and flavorful approach to desert vegetables and pulses.
Pair your meal with traditional breads like bajra roti or missi roti and complete the experience with desserts such as ghevar or moong dal halwa. It’s a meal that speaks of royal kitchens and homegrown warmth alike.
